Transaction 93f2a8bacc2ef1c591c04e7c55bb1113604ec7f003d0edd8de04ca417434bb50

1 Input
2 Outputs
  • 93f2a8bacc2ef1c591c04e7c55bb1113604ec7f003d0edd8de04ca417434bb50:0
  • value  3107214
    address  3CpnvY7kwacJLjS3fMHWNQRnCWouC5HepK
  • 93f2a8bacc2ef1c591c04e7c55bb1113604ec7f003d0edd8de04ca417434bb50:1
  • value  1008512
    address  38CuFFDAu8qqqUDVTkuCjpnPxb3kzHFBcs